Core Viewpoint - Constellation Energy Corporation (CEG) shares are experiencing a downward trend, with a significant sell-off of over 8% on Friday, indicating a potential continuation of this decline [1]. Price Support and Market Dynamics - Support is defined as a price level where there is substantial buying interest, which can halt or reverse a downward trend when reached [2]. - When a stock is in a downtrend, it indicates that there are more shares available for sale than there are buyers, leading to price reductions [2]. - A stock may rally after reaching a support level due to increased buying interest from anxious buyers who fear missing out on potential price increases [3][4]. Historical Context of Support and Resistance - The 280 support level was previously a resistance level, illustrating the market behavior where former resistance can become support as remorseful sellers attempt to buy back shares at the price they sold [7][8].
